+Packaging
+---------
+- (3.7.0b3) ZODB is now packaged without it's dependencies
+
+ ZODB no longer includes copies of dependencies such as
+ ZConfig, zope.interface and so on. It now treats these as
+ dependencies. If ZODB is installed with easy_install or
+ zc.buildout, the dependencies will be installed automatically.
+
+
+- (3.7.0b3) ZODB is now a buildout
+
+ ZODB checkouts are now built and tested using zc.buildout.
+
+- (3.7b4) Added logic to avoid spurious errors from the logging system
+ on exit.
+
+- (3.7b2) Removed the "sync" mode for ClientStorage.
+
+ Previously, a ClientStorage could be in either "sync" mode or "async"
+ mode. Now there is just "async" mode. There is now a dedicicated
+ asyncore main loop dedicated to ZEO clients.
+
+ Applications no-longer need to run an asyncore main loop to cause
+ client storages to run in async mode. Even if an application runs an
+ asyncore main loop, it is independent of the loop used by client
+ storages.
+
+ This addresses a test failure on Mac OS X,
+ http://www.zope.org/Collectors/Zope3-dev/650, that I believe was due
+ to a bug in sync mode. Some asyncore-based code was being called from
+ multiple threads that didn't expect to be.
+
+ Converting to always-async mode revealed some bugs that weren't caught
+ before because the tests ran in sync mode. These problems could
+ explain some problems we've seen at times with clients taking a long
+ time to reconnect after a disconnect.
+
+ Added a partial heart beat to try to detect lost connections that
+ aren't otherwise caught,
+ http://mail.zope.org/pipermail/zodb-dev/2005-June/008951.html, by
+ perioidically writing to all connections during periods of inactivity.
+
+Connection management
+---------------------
+
+- (3.7a1) When more than ``pool_size`` connections have been closed,
+ ``DB`` forgets the excess (over ``pool_size``) connections closed first.
+ Python's cyclic garbage collection can take "a long time" to reclaim them
+ (and may in fact never reclaim them if application code keeps strong
+ references to them), but such forgotten connections can never be opened
+ again, so their caches are now cleared at the time ``DB`` forgets them.
+ Most applications won't notice a difference, but applications that open
+ many connections, and/or store many large objects in connection caches,
+ and/or store limited resources (such as RDB connections) in connection
+ caches may benefit.

- "instead of transaction.abort(1)")
-
if self._savepoint2index:
self._invalidate_all_savepoints()
- if subtransaction:
- # TODO deprecate subtransactions
- self._subtransaction_savepoint = self.savepoint(optimistic=True)
- return
-
if self.status is Status.COMMITFAILED:
self._prior_operation_failed() # doesn't return
@@ -546,28 +464,7 @@
